>> when I end a \quoteDuring after a \repeat tremolo { ... }, the tremolo
>> beams are missing or distorted. If the quotation has nontremolo music
>> afterwards, there is no issue.
>>
>> I didn't find a workaround. I tried adding a grace note or a
>> zero-duration note in the quotation, to no avail.
>>
>> I would love to have a workaround as long as this has not been fixed.
>
> You need to set quotedEventTypes to include tremolo-event. See:
>
> http://lilypond.org/doc/v2.18/Documentation/notation/writing-parts#quoting-other-voices
Huh. Why wouldn't that be the default? This report triggered a Deja vu
with me; I thought it was fixed previously? Or was this some other kind
of event recently added?
